Chili bread

This was a forerunner of the tamale.

1 normal cup flour
2 normal cups cornmeal
3/4 normal cup fresh milk or good water
1 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on Mexican oregano
2 tablespoons chili powder
1/8 teaspoon garlic powder
8 pieces boiled beef, finger size
1 teaspoon shortening
8 clean corn husks

Mix all ingredients except meat and corn husks. Spread thick dough on corn husks. Add cooked meat. Wrap and steam for 30 minutes. It can also be baked at 400 degrees F for 20 minutes.
